using namespace Belin.Akismet using namespace System.Diagnostics.CodeAnalysis <# .SYNOPSIS Creates a new author. .OUTPUTS The newly created author. #> function New-Author { [CmdletBinding()] [OutputType([Belin.Akismet.Author])] [SuppressMessage("PSUseShouldProcessForStateChangingFunctions", "")] param ( # The author's IP address. [Parameter(Mandatory)] [ipaddress] $IPAddress, # The author's name. If you set it to `"viagra-test-123"`, Akismet will always return `$true`. [Parameter(Position = 0)] [ValidateNotNull()] [string] $Name = "", # The author's mail address. If you set it to `"akismet-guaranteed-spam@example.com"`, Akismet will always return `$true`. [ValidateNotNull()] [string] $Email = "", # The author's role. If you set it to `"administrator"`, Akismet will always return `$false`. [ValidateNotNull()] [string] $Role = "", # The URL of the author's website. [uri] $Url, # The author's user agent, that is the string identifying the Web browser used to submit comments. [ValidateNotNull()] [string] $UserAgent = "" ) $author = [Author] $IPAddress $author.Email = $Email $author.Name = $Name $author.Role = $Role $author.Url = $Url $author.UserAgent = $UserAgent $author } |
